Car dealer China Harmony Auto Holding Ltd. (3836.HK) announced on Monday that it purchased assets related to BYD‘s (1211.HK; 002594.SZ) Hong Kong distributor JC Motor for HK$150 million ($19 million). Harmony said that after the acquisition it will become BYD’s sole distributor in Hong Kong, consolidating its position in the city’s new energy vehicle (NEV) market.

Assets involved in the acquisition include showrooms, service centers, warehouses, warehouse carparks and fixed assets. They also include the seller’s test drive and office cars and vehicles and spare parts in stock.

BYD’s agency rights in Hong Kong were originally held by JC Motor. BYD Hong Kong recently announced that it would no longer work with JC Motor following the end of their cooperation period.
